Artistic Ability
The talent or skill in creating works of art, such as painting, drawing, sculpture, music, literature, or dance, embodying creative and aesthetic qualities.
Intelligence Tests
Tests that assess a person’s intellectual strengths and weaknesses.
Musical Ability
The capacity to comprehend, produce, or perform music, often involving skills such as pitch and rhythm recognition.
Culture-Fair Tests
Assessments designed to minimize the influence of cultural, social, and educational biases on test performance, aiming for equal fairness across diverse groups.
